SE::Yandex::Translate - Traduz texto através do tradutor do Yandex

Visão geral do scraper

Tradutor de texto rápido, com até 2100 solicitações por minuto, com processamento em múltiplas threads através do serviço Yandex. Este scraper permite traduzir quaisquer volumes de textos em modo automático, para que você obtenha conteúdo exclusivo para preencher sites, postar em redes sociais ou para preencher quaisquer outros recursos. O scraper detecta automaticamente o idioma de origem do conteúdo, você só precisa especificar o idioma dos resultados. O tradutor Yandex é capaz de processar volumes colossais de texto, sem consumir muitos recursos.
Dados coletados
- Texto traduzido
- Idioma do texto original
Recursos
- Escolha do idioma de tradução
- Detecção automática de idioma
Casos de uso
- Tradução de texto
- Obtenção de diversos conteúdos no idioma desejado para uso posterior
Consultas
Como consultas, é necessário indicar qualquer texto para tradução, por exemplo:
A-Parser - a multi-threaded parser of search engines, site assessment services, keywords, content(text, links, random data) and much more(youtube, pictures, translators...). A-Parser combines over 60 parsers in total!
Exemplos de saída de resultados
O A-Parser suporta formatação flexível de resultados graças ao modelador integrado Template Toolkit, o que permite exibir resultados em forma livre, bem como em forma estruturada, como CSV ou JSON
Saída padrão
Formato do resultado:
$query - $translated\n
Exemplo de resultado:
A-Parser - um scraper de processamento em múltiplas threads para motores de busca, serviços de avaliação de sites, palavras-chave, conteúdo (texto, links, dados aleatórios) e muito mais (YouTube, imagens, tradutores...). O A-Parser combina um total de mais de 60 scrapers!
Saída apenas do texto traduzido
Formato do resultado:
$translated\n
Exemplo de resultado:
A-Parser - um scraper de processamento em múltiplas threads para motores de busca, serviços de avaliação de sites, palavras-chave, conteúdo (texto, links, dados aleatórios) e muito mais (YouTube, imagens, tradutores...). O A-Parser combina um total de mais de 60 scrapers!
Saída em tabela CSV
Formato do resultado:
[% tools.CSVline(query, detected, translated) %]
Exemplo de resultado:
"A-Parser - a multi-threaded parser of search engines, site assessment services, keywords, content(text, links, random data) and much more(youtube, pictures, translators...). A-Parser combines over 60 parsers in total!",en,"A-Parser - um scraper de processamento em múltiplas threads para motores de busca, serviços de avaliação de sites, palavras-chave, conteúdo (texto, links, dados aleatórios) e muito mais (YouTube, imagens, tradutores...). O A-Parser combina um total de mais de 60 scrapers!"
Salvamento em formato SQL
Formato do resultado:
[% "INSERT INTO text VALUES('" _ query _ "', '"; detected _ "', '"; translated _ "')\n"; %]
Exemplo de resultado:
INSERT INTO text VALUES('A-Parser - a multi-threaded parser of search engines, site assessment services, keywords, content(text, links, random data) and much more(youtube, pictures, translators...). A-Parser combines over 60 parsers in total!', 'en', 'A-Parser - um scraper de processamento em múltiplas threads para motores de busca, serviços de avaliação de sites, palavras-chave, conteúdo (texto, links, dados aleatórios) e muito mais (YouTube, imagens, tradutores...). O A-Parser combina um total de mais de 60 scrapers!')
Dump de resultados em JSON
Formato geral do resultado:
[% IF notFirst;
",\n";
ELSE;
notFirst = 1;
END;
obj = {};
obj.query = query;
obj.detected = p1.detected;
obj.translated = p1.translated;
obj.json %]
Texto inicial:
[
Texto final:
]
Exemplo de resultado:
[{"query":"A-Parser - a multi-threaded parser of search engines, site assessment services, keywords, content(text, links, random data) and much more(youtube, pictures, translators...). A-Parser combines over 60 parsers in total!","translated":"A-Parser - um scraper de processamento em múltiplas threads para motores de busca, serviços de avaliação de sites, palavras-chave, conteúdo (texto, links, dados aleatórios) e muito mais (YouTube, imagens, tradutores...). O A-Parser combina um total de mais de 60 scrapers!","detected":"en"}]
Para que as opções "Prepend text" e "Append text" estejam disponíveis no Editor de tarefas, é necessário ativar "More options".
Configurações possíveis
| Parâmetro | Valor padrão | Descrição |
|---|---|---|
| AntiGate preset | default | Escolha do preset Util::AntiGate, mais detalhes sobre a configuração aqui |
| AntiGate preset for old captcha | default | Semelhante ao AntiGate preset, mas usado apenas para captchas comuns (antigos, na forma de uma única imagem). Se nenhum preset for selecionado aqui, o preset selecionado em AntiGate preset será usado para esses captchas. |
| Experimental img captcha max count | 5 | Número máximo de tentativas repetidas de captcha de imagem por tentativa |
| Preffered captcha type | Click | Escolha do tipo de captcha preferido: Click ou Puzzle |
| From language | Auto-Detect | Escolha de qual idioma traduzir o texto, por padrão está em detecção automática |
| To language | English | Escolha do idioma para o qual a tradução deve ser realizada |
| Use sessions | ☑ | Possibilidade de desativar o uso de sessões |
